Scardog reef

Looks like if you went when the swell are coming in consistently at 6+feet. I could be a jem of a wave. It was about 4-5 feet (max) when i was there with three friends. My memory sort of evades me, there's a pipeline that goes all the way out to a big rock or little mountain . It's coral along what ever structure it is that goes out to the island. you can see it on the GPS. there's a right on the south side of the pipeline and a left on the North side of the pipeline. and they clap into one another. But other than the pipeline it's about 20 feet deep. Lots of fish, cool to get some underwater shots.

Tico's Point

Tico´s is a beach break that can get 6 ft when the correct swell and wind hit.
The best time to surf is after raining season and always early in the morning.
Before 11 PM we usually get offshore wind and the wave works better. It means fast and hollow;
There is no crowd and no place to stay or have lunch. So take water, food, sun cream and whatever you want.

Silver Beach

It is just an ordinary beachbreak with all typed of folk in the water. It can get big and heavy when swell hits - which means a lot of paddling. Have experienced it double overhead and holding very well - steep drops, big bottom turns, hollow and NO crowd.

8th street

Don't hesitate - just drop in and charge. When there is a bit of swell, this beach break is really fun. A sand bar sits at the end of 8th street, creating some fun rights and lefts - the lefts can be very hollow and fast.
